Flight Express accidents
The NTSB database holds 7 accidents and incidents involving Flight Express, recorded between 1974 to 1998. 2 of them were fatal (29%), and 3 people died.
The deadliest year was 1974, with 2 deaths.
The phase of flight recorded most often is takeoff (3 records).
The aircraft types that appear most often are Cessna 210, Beechcraft D18S and Beechcraft G18S.
Most of these records are from United States.
